The first time I did Legally Blonde, it was with 3D Theatricals in October 2013. I was playing one of the Keyboard books, which meant I was using MainStage.
After finishing the programming, I decided to count the number of patch changes because I could tell that there were a LOT of them. The final number was 320.
Normally, a keyboard book for a show will run 150-200 patches. Some shows have a lot fewer. "Company" has 75.
When I did Legally Blonde for NoSquare Theater in 2024, the music director pointed out there were "a LOT of key changes" in the score. So I decided to count them.
Final number? 115 in Act 1, and 71 in Act 2 for a whopping total of 196. "Chip On My Shoulder" in Act 1 has 32 key changes alone.
The moral is clear: If you don't like playing in lots of different keys, then maybe Musical Theater isn't for you.
